Bourns Inc. 1.5SMC56CA-Q, bidirectional Zener TVS, 47.8V standoff, 53.2V breakdown, 77V clamping @ 19.7A, 1500W peak pulse, DO-214AB (SMC) surface-mount, AEC-Q101, -55°C to 150°C junction, Tape & Reel.

What the 1.5SMC56CA-Q actually does on your board

For a 48V automotive rail (nominal 12V system scaled up), a 53.2V minimum breakdown sits above the 48V bus but below what a 12V jump-start or load-dump transient would put through — that is the correct TVS sizing for this bus.

AEC-Q101 grade and thermal margin

If you are specifying for a 12V ADAS ECU or body-control module, this temperature ceiling gives you headroom above the 125°C ambient that typically terminates a Grade 1 design. The junction temperature rating is what matters for the clamping performance under a transient — the device self-heats during the event, and 150°C TJ maximum is the derating ceiling that sets your worst-case thermal budget.
